000 ABPZ20 KNHC 012326 TWOEP Tropical Weather Outlook N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L 500 PM PDT Tue Oct 1 2024 For the eastern North Pacific...east of 140 degrees west longitude: The National Hurricane Center is issuing advisories on newly formed Tropical Depression Eleven-E, located near the coast of southeastern Mexico. Offshore of Southern Mexico (EP97): An area of low pressure located a few hundred miles south-southeast of Acapulco continues to produce disorganized showers and thunderstorms. While environmental conditions are generally conducive for development, the close proximity of Tropical Depression Eleven-E could limit development during the next day or two. Late this week, the system is forecast to begin moving slowly west-northwestward, parallel to the coast of Mexico, and gradual development seems likely. This system is expected to contribute to heavy rainfall across portions of the southwestern coast of Mexico that were already adversely affected by substantial rainfall last week, and interests there should monitor the progress of this system. * Formation chance through 48 hours...medium...50 percent. * Formation chance through 7 days...high...80 percent. && Public Advisories on Tropical Depression Eleven-E are issued under WMO header WTPZ31 KNHC and under AWIPS header MIATCPEP1.
